Responsibilities:

  • Gain experience and knowledge with RCRA, CERCLA, CWA, and the CAA regulatory requirements.
  • Support environmental audits, prepare regulatory plans, prepare permit applications, and perform regulatory negotiations.
  • Compose technical reports, memorandums, and other written communication such as email.

Program Information:

Summer Intern Program

During the summer intern program, interns gain hands-on project experience, develop technical skills, and put their classroom knowledge into action. Our interns are assigned meaningful work and are given the opportunity to work on projects similar to what they would be engaging with as a full-time employee.

Our interns get the opportunity to participate in a series of workshops and events, including:

  • Networking opportunities to meet other interns, staff, and senior leaders across the business.
  • Learning about our services, projects, and clients.
  • Professional development workshops, including a career planning workshop and a DiSC assessment to learn more about themselves and how to work effectively with others.
  • Summer-long group project where interns work alongside firm leaders to address issues that will impact our future strategy.
